Part of the appeal was the regional aspect to the fundraising - You could go down to your local ITV Studios and watch the horror of live television unfolding in front of your own eyes.

The real reason that it was stopped was the HUGE cost of production, and the resources that needed to be commited. Even then, many of the smaller companies rarely contributed to the network, and having to make so much live television clearly demonstrated technical and presentational weakness in even the larger programme companies. I'm afraid to say that HTV Wales fell apart at their first network link, just minutes into the programme.
